


Lenovo Vibe X2 Pro
$180
Overview
Lenovo Vibe X2 Pro is a budget Android smartphone released in 2015 with a 5.3-inch IPS LCD, Snapdragon 615 chipset, 13 main camera, and 2410 mAh battery.
Priced at $180, it targets users seeking budget performance.
